Responsibilities

Responsible for community and partner event activation at Discovery Park District and Purdue Research Park-West Lafayette.

Manage the entire event process of planning, organizing, and executing events ensuring objectives are met from the initial planning stages to post‑event analysis.

Handle logistical details, manage budgets, coordinate vendors, and oversee event execution.

Build and maintain relationships with existing and perspective tenants through the Purdue Research Foundation ecosystem, including Purdue, Discovery Park District, Purdue Research Park, Purdue Railyard, and the Purdue Technology Centers.

Provide business support services to the clients of the Discovery Park District, Purdue Research Parks, Purdue Research Foundation, Purdue Railyard, and Purdue Technology Centers.

Collaboratively work with other PRF Departments, such as but not limited to, Economic Development Organization (EDO), Alliances, and Marketing and Communications.

Work closely with Carr Workplaces to promote both co‑space facilities (including Purdue Railyard) through space activation and events.

Community Manager

Meet with clients to understand their event needs, preferences, and budget, managing clear expectations for both sides.

Develop comprehensive event plans, including timelines, budgets, and logistics, to ensure all details are organized and executed effectively.

Identify and secure suitable event venues based on client requirements, negotiate contracts, and coordinate site visits as needed.

Source and manage vendors such as caterers, decorators, entertainers, and audiovisual technicians, overseeing contracts, payments, and performance.

Create and manage event budgets, tracking expenses and ensuring adherence to financial targets.

Coordinate event logistics, including setup, teardown, transportation, and staffing, to ensure smooth operations on event days.

Serve as the primary point of contact for clients, providing regular updates, addressing inquiries, and managing expectations throughout the event planning process.

Oversee event setup and execution on‑site, ensuring all elements are implemented according to plan and troubleshoot any issues as they arise.

Identify potential risks and develop contingency plans to mitigate them, ensuring the safety and security of attendees and minimizing disruptions.

Conduct post‑event evaluations to assess the success of the event, gather feedback from clients and attendees, and identify areas for improvement in future events.
